My Garage Door Opener model 139-53637SRT doesn't open or close more than a couple of inches. Why does the green led flash 5 times?

The green light flashes 5 times. The force adjustment doesn't solve the problem. There is nothing in the owner's manual about the light. I just replaced the gears.

Thanks for including the note about replacing the gears.

I am sending you an image that shows what the led flashing means.

Normally the 5 flashes is a fault in the rpm sensor. Be sure the black interrupter cup is pushed all the way on the motor shaft and the rpm sensor is connected properly to the wire harness. If there is no problem with the interrupter cup or the connection, replace the rpm sensor.

I am sending you the following information because it is frequently a problem after the gears have been replaced.

When you removed the worm gear you removed the small gear that drives the up and down limit switch. In the process of the repair the limit switch and the position of the trolley might have gotten out of synchronization.

You need to open or close the door and remove this small gear again. Manually turn the limit switch so the center contact almost touches the up or down contact to match the location of the trolley. Install the drive gear and adjust the up and down limits properly.
